WebAn alkaline phosphatase elevation can be induced by liver or bone disease. When it arises from the liver, the other liver enzymes, such as AST and ALT, are usually mildly elevated as well; it is unusual for them to be completely normal. Bone disease, however, cannot account for even mild AST or ALT elevation.

WebAug 15, 2024 · A high alk phos level does not reflect liver damage or inflammation. A high alk phos level occurs when there is a blockage of flow in the biliary tract or a buildup of pressure in the liver--often caused by a gallstone or scarring in the bile ducts. Other things to know: Many patients with hepatitis C have normal alk phos levels.
